Use these call numbers to browse the reference and circulating collections on Montgomery Library's first floor.
Library of Congress Classification Guide to Mass Communication Resources
P 87-96 | Communication. Mass media |
PN 1990-1992.92 | Broadcasting |
PN 1991-1991.9 | Radio broadcasts |
PN 1992-1992.92 | Television broadcasts |
PN 4699-5650 | Journalism. The periodical press, etc. |
PN 4735-4748 | Relation to the state. Government and the press. Liberty of the press |
PN 4775-4784 | Technique. Practical journalism |
PN 4825-4830 | Amateur journalism |
PN 4832-4836 | Magazines and other periodicals |
PN 4840-5648 | By region or country |
